IBDFRPC6 ;ALB/AAS - AICS Pass data to PCE, Broker Call ; 24-FEB-96
Source file <IBDFRPC6.m>
Package | Total | Call Graph |
---|---|---|
Automated Information Collection System | 1 | (TEST,TESTW)^IBDFRPC5 |
CPT HCPCS Codes | 1 | $$CPT^ICPTCOD |
Kernel | 1 | $$FMTE^XLFDT |
VA FileMan | 1 | $$EXTERNAL^DILFD |
action | A | extended action | Ea | event driver | Ed | subscriber | Su | protocol | O | limited protocol | LP | run routine | RR | broker | B | edit | E | server | Se | P | screenman | SM | inquire | I |
Package | Total | Caller Graph |
---|---|---|
Automated Information Collection System | 1 | IBDFRPC5 |
Name | Comments | DBIA/ICR reference |
---|---|---|
FINDALL(RESULT) | ; -- loop through all entries for data
; -- called from ibdfrpc5, ONLY call if data in ^tmp |
|
PRV | ; -- Expand Provider Entry
|
|
POV | ; -- Expand POV entry, (9000010.07)
|
|
CPT | ; -- Expand CPT entry
|
|
HF | ; -- Expand Health Factors
|
|
IMM | ; -- Expand Immunizations
|
|
PED | ; -- Expand Patient Education
|
|
SK | ; -- Expand Skin Tests
|
|
TRT | ; -- Expand Treatments
|
|
XAM | ; -- Expand Exams
|
|
VST | ; -- Expand visit entry
|
|
INC(X,CNT) | ; -- increment results array
|
|
GETY(Y,IBDY,TYPE,IEN) | ; -- return y array
|
|
SOURCE(FILE) | ; -- return source of data
|
|
TEST | ||
TESTW |
Name | Field # of Occurrence |
---|---|
$$EXTERNAL^DILFD | POV+8, POV+13, CPT+12, CPT+17, HF+6, HF+7, HF+11, HF+12, IMM+6, IMM+11 , PED+6, PED+7, PED+11, PED+12, SK+6, SK+7, SK+10, SK+11, TRT+5, TRT+6 , XAM+6, XAM+7, XAM+10, XAM+11, VST+6, VST+16, VST+17, SOURCE+2, SOURCE+3 |
TEST^IBDFRPC5 | TEST |
TESTW^IBDFRPC5 | TESTW |
$$CPT^ICPTCOD | CPT+7 |
$$FMTE^XLFDT | VST+6, VST+17 |
FileNo | Call Tags |
---|---|
^AUPNVSIT - [#9000010] | EXTERNAL^DILFD |
^AUPNVPOV - [#9000010.07] | EXTERNAL^DILFD |
^AUPNVIMM - [#9000010.11] | EXTERNAL^DILFD |
^AUPNVSK - [#9000010.12] | EXTERNAL^DILFD |
^AUPNVXAM - [#9000010.13] | EXTERNAL^DILFD |
^AUPNVTRT - [#9000010.15] | EXTERNAL^DILFD |
^AUPNVPED - [#9000010.16] | EXTERNAL^DILFD |
^AUPNVCPT - [#9000010.18] | EXTERNAL^DILFD |
^AUPNVHF - [#9000010.23] | EXTERNAL^DILFD |
>> | Not killed explicitly |
* | Changed |
! | Killed |
~ | Newed |
Name | Field # of Occurrence |
---|---|
CNT | PRV+10, POV+17, CPT+20, HF+14, IMM+13, PED+14, SK+13, TRT+12, XAM+13, VST+7 , VST+20, INC~, INC+1*, INC+2 |
CODE | CPT+1~, CPT+7*, CPT+9*, CPT+10*, CPT+11, CPT+13, CPT+18, CPT+19 |
>> ENCTRS | PRV+2, POV+2, CPT+2, HF+2, IMM+2, PED+2, SK+2, TRT+2, XAM+2, VST+2 |
FILE | SOURCE~, SOURCE+2, SOURCE+3 |
>> IBDATA("UNFORMAT" | PRV+5, PRV+8, POV+5, POV+11, CPT+8, CPT+15, HF+5, HF+9, IMM+5, IMM+9 , PED+5, PED+9, SK+5, SK+9, TRT+7, TRT+9, XAM+5, XAM+9, VST+5, VST+15 |
IBDI | FINDALL+2~, FINDALL+4* |
IBDJ | PRV+1~, PRV+2*, POV+1~, POV+2*, CPT+1~, CPT+2*, HF+1~, HF+2*, IMM+1~, IMM+2* , PED+1~, PED+2*, SK+1~, SK+2*, TRT+1~, TRT+2*, XAM+1~, XAM+2*, VST+1~, VST+2* |
IBDY | PRV+1~, PRV+2*, PRV+3, PRV+4, POV+1~, POV+2*, POV+3, POV+4, CPT+1~, CPT+2* , CPT+3, CPT+4, HF+1~, HF+2*, HF+3, HF+4, IMM+1~, IMM+2*, IMM+3, IMM+4 , PED+1~, PED+2*, PED+3, PED+4, SK+1~, SK+2*, SK+3, SK+4, TRT+1~, TRT+2* , TRT+3, TRT+4, XAM+1~, XAM+2*, XAM+3, XAM+4, VST+1~, VST+2*, VST+3, VST+4 , GETY~, GETY+1, GETY+2, GETY+3, GETY+4 |
IBDZ | VST+1~, VST+19* |
IEN | PRV+1~, PRV+3*, PRV+4, POV+1~, POV+3*, POV+4, CPT+1~, CPT+3*, CPT+4, HF+1~ , HF+3*, HF+4, IMM+1~, IMM+3*, IMM+4, PED+1~, PED+3*, PED+4, SK+1~, SK+3* , SK+4, TRT+1~, TRT+3*, TRT+4, XAM+1~, XAM+3*, XAM+4, VST+1~, VST+3*, VST+4 , GETY~, GETY+1, GETY+2, GETY+3, GETY+4 |
>> L | HF+6, PED+6, SK+6, XAM+6, VST+9 |
QUAN | CPT+1~, CPT+5*, CPT+14, CPT+19 |
RESULT | FINDALL~ |
RESULT( | INC+2* |
RESULT(0 | FINDALL+3* |
TRT | TRT+1~, TRT+5*, TRT+6*, TRT+8, TRT+10 |
TYPE | GETY~, GETY+1, GETY+2, GETY+3, GETY+4 |
U | CPT+10 |
X | PRV+1~, PRV+6*, PRV+7*, PRV+9*, PRV+10, POV+1~, POV+6*, POV+7*, POV+8*, POV+9* , POV+12*, POV+13*, POV+14*, POV+15*, POV+16*, POV+17, CPT+1~, CPT+11*, CPT+12*, CPT+13* , CPT+14*, CPT+16*, CPT+17*, CPT+18*, CPT+19*, CPT+20, HF+1~, HF+6*, HF+7*, HF+10* , HF+11*, HF+12*, HF+13*, HF+14, IMM+1~, IMM+6*, IMM+7*, IMM+10*, IMM+11*, IMM+12* , IMM+13, PED+1~, PED+6*, PED+7*, PED+10*, PED+11*, PED+12*, PED+13*, PED+14, SK+1~ , SK+6*, SK+7*, SK+10*, SK+11*, SK+12*, SK+13, TRT+1~, TRT+8*, TRT+10*, TRT+11* , TRT+12, XAM+1~, XAM+6*, XAM+7*, XAM+10*, XAM+11*, XAM+12*, XAM+13, VST+1~, VST+6* , VST+7, VST+8*, VST+9*, VST+10*, VST+11*, VST+12*, VST+13*, VST+16*, VST+17*, VST+18* , VST+19*, VST+20, INC~, INC+2, SOURCE+1~*, SOURCE+2*, SOURCE+3*, SOURCE+4 |
Y | PRV+1~, PRV+4, PRV+6, PRV+9, POV+1~, POV+4, POV+6, POV+7, POV+8, POV+9 , POV+12, POV+13, POV+14, POV+15, CPT+1~, CPT+4, CPT+5, CPT+7, CPT+12, CPT+17 , HF+1~, HF+4, HF+6, HF+7, HF+11, HF+12, IMM+1~, IMM+4, IMM+6, IMM+7 , IMM+10, IMM+11, PED+1~, PED+4, PED+6, PED+7, PED+11, PED+12, SK+1~, SK+4 , SK+6, SK+7, SK+10, SK+11, TRT+1~, TRT+4, TRT+5, TRT+6, XAM+1~, XAM+4 , XAM+6, XAM+7, XAM+10, XAM+11, VST+1~, VST+4, VST+6, VST+17, GETY~, GETY+1* |
Y(150 | VST+6, VST+16, GETY+2* |
Y(800 | VST+10, VST+11, VST+12, VST+13, VST+19, GETY+4* |
Y(812 | GETY+3*, SOURCE+2, SOURCE+3 |
Z | HF+1~, SK+1~ |